Common Name: Tiger Datnoid / Tiger Bass
Scientific Name: Datnioides polota (or related Datnioides species)
Family: Datnioididae
Origin: Southeast Asia (Thailand, Malaysia, Indonesia)Features
- Attractive golden body with bold black vertical stripes.
- Active, intelligent, and predatory freshwater fish.
- Highly sought after for large display aquariums.
- Can recognize its owner and becomes interactive over time.
Size
- Current Size: 3–5 inches (depending on stock)
- Maximum Size: Up to 16–18 inches (40–45 cm)
Water Parameters
- Temperature: 24–30°C
- pH: 6.5–7.8
- Water Type: Freshwater
- Difficulty Level: Intermediate to Advanced
Diet
- Carnivorous
- Eats:
- Floating pellets
- Shrimp
- Fish fillets
- Earthworms
- Bloodworms
- Live or frozen foods
Tank Requirements
- Minimum Tank Size: 250–300 liters (65–80 gallons) for juveniles
- Larger aquariums are required for adults.
- Requires good filtration and regular water changes.
Compatibility
Suitable tank mates include:
- Arowana
- Oscar
- Silver Dollar
- Large Catfish
- Bichir
- Other large, peaceful fish
Avoid keeping with very small fish, as they may become prey.
Care Level
- Moderate
- Suitable for experienced aquarium hobbyists.
Lifespan
- 8–12 years with proper care.
